The Nigerian wedding industry is booming at home and abroad at the moment. Even Daily Mail UK belive it’s a multi-million dollar industry. A new TV show is emerging called Nigerian Top Weddings. The pilot is currently in production. Daily mail stated that “NTW is a TV show that celebrates the vibrancy and extravagance of Nigerian weddings.

NTW will feature TOP Nigerian weddings from all over the world, exploring the many ways the celebrate weddings, taking the audience from the start till the fascinating and flamboyant finish!

After an interview about Nigerian weddings with Betty Irabor of Genevieve Magazine and Elohor Elizabeth Aisien of Prive Luxury Events who planned Tiwa Savage‘s Dubai white wedding. The ladies accepted that Nigerian Weddings are very competitive. Here is some of what they told Daily Mail.

‘It’s a competition, people want something like “wow, she arrived by plane”. The bride wants to look good and wear the best of everything.’ said Elohor.

As a result, she said brides will pay around £100,000 for a bespoke dress by a designer like Vera Wang and £475,000 on diamond jewellery.

‘The other women want to make a statement, “I wore this diamond, my diamond is bigger than yours”,’ Elohor Elizabeth Aisien explained. Out of This World Booze & Gift Budgets

Elohor added, ‘They will spend the most money on Champagne as you have two to three thousand guests at a traditional Nigerian wedding and they will get a bottle of Champagne each.’

This means at an average Nigerian wedding, £150,000 will be spent on booze.

While at British weddings, attendees may get a token favour like a chocolate, at affluent Nigerian weddings, they will get a gift bag worth £6,000.

Such a bag might contain a £345 perfume, a cashmere scarf worth £350 and a £5,000 watch.

The ladies concluded. This interview is part of what sealed the deal for a TV Show.
